Execution-Style Murders Pike County, Ohio: 911 Calls Released

Portions of Pike County Shootings 911 calls compiled by WCMH NBC4 (Columbus, Ohio/Central Ohio).

Pike County Sheriff’s Office responded about 7:53 a.m. Friday to 4077 Union Hill Road. A female 911 caller reported there were two male victims with a lot of blood all over.

As deputies responded they were flagged down and told about murders discovered at 4199 Union Hill Road and 3122 Union Hill Road. Eventually seven adult victims were discovered in three homes.

Sometime Friday afternoon, and eighth victim, a male age 16, was discovered on Left Fork Road. A male 911 caller reported the discovery of his dead cousin.

Three children were found alive at the addresses on Friday — a then 5-day-old, a 6-month-old, and a 3-year-old.

The mass murder is described as a sophisticated operation. During a search nearby three marijuana growing operations were discovered.
